1.Clinical Review of 'Tension Free' Inguinal Hernioplasty with Polypropylene Mesh and Bassini Type Inguinal Hernioplasty.
Seung Sin YOON ; Gyeong Beom KANG ; Woo Young KIM ; Eul Sam CHUNG
Journal of the Korean Surgical Society 1999;57(4):582-587
BACKGROUND: All standard methods of hernia repair involve suturing together tissues which are not normally in apposition. This violates the basic surgical principle that tissue must never be approximated under tension and account for an unacceptable number of failures. Total reinforcement of the inguinal floor with a sheet of suitable biomaterial of a 'tension-free' technique is a more effective approach. METHODS: We have treated inguinal hernias by Bassini method in eighty-nine patients and by Lichtenstein tension free method in sixty-one patients from September, 1993 through December, 1995 and compared these two groups on age, sex, site, type anesthesia, operation time, admission date, postoperative complication, postoperative pain-killer injection period, recurrence. RESULTS: The result are as follows 1) There was no significantly difference compared Bassini method with Lichtenstein tension free method on age, sex, site, type, anesthesia, postoperative complications. 2) The average time of operation was 61.8 minutes on Bassini method and 53.6 minutes on Lichtenstein tension free method. 3) The postoperative complications were hematoma 2 cases, wound seroma 1 case on Bassini method, and wound seroma 1 case on Lichtenstein tension free method. 4) The average duration in the hospital stay after operation was 6.01 days on Bassini method and 4.75 days on Lichtenstein tension free method (p<0.01). 5) The average period for injection of pain-killer after operation was 3.61 days on Bassini method and 2.21 days on Lichtenstein tension free method (p<0.01). 6) The recurrence rate was 6 cases(6.7%) on Bassini method and no recurrence case on Lichtenstein tension free method (p<0.05). CONCLUSIONS: We conclude that Lichtenstein tension free method is less painful and shorter postoperative hospital stay than Bassini method.

3.Poor Outcome of Tuberculous Cerebellitis in an Adult.
Yoon Jung JANG ; Suk Yun KANG ; Min Gyeong JEONG ; Seok Beom KWON ; San JUNG ; Sung Hee HWANG
Journal of the Korean Neurological Association 2012;30(4):319-321
Acute cerebellitis is a clinically isolated condition showing cerebellar signs such as ataxia, dizziness and dysarthria. Most of them are associated with viral infection, which generally occur in childhood and show benign course without sequelae. Tuberculous cerebellitis is very rare and its outcome is not well described. The aim of this study is to describe the clinical features and course in a patient with tuberculous cerebellits. We will also discuss the possible prognostic factors in acute cerebellitis.

4.Enhancement of Exercise Capacity by Black Ginseng Extract in Rats.
Gyeong Seok JO ; Hee Youl CHAI ; Hyeong Jin JI ; Mi Hyun KANG ; Shin Jyung KANG ; Joong Gu JI ; Dae Joong KIM ; Beom Jun LEE
Laboratory Animal Research 2010;26(3):279-286
This study was carried out to investigate an enhancing effect of black ginseng extract (BGE) on exercise capacity in an endurance exercising animal model. Fifty Sprague-Dawley rats were assigned to 5 experimental groups including non-training control, training control, and 3 treated groups (BGE at doses of 75, 150 and 300 mg/kg). The animals were treated with BGE for 6 weeks and their exercise ability in the maximal running distance test was determined using a treadmill every week. The blood lactic acid (LA) level and the activity of citrate synthase (CS) in the muscle were also measured after the exercise. The levels of glucose and glucose-6-phosphate (G-6-P) in the liver and muscle were determined using commercial assay kits. BGE treatments at the doses of 150 and 300 mg/kg significantly increased the exercise capacity compared with the non-training control or training control groups (P<0.05). The level of blood LA was decreased but the activity of CS was increased by the treatment of BGE at the dose of 300 mg/kg compared with the training control group. The level of G-6-P in the liver was elevated by the treatment of BGE at the dose of 300 mg/kg, compared to the training group. As compared with non-training control group, the treatments of BGE increased the levels of glucose and G-6-P in the liver and soleus muscle of rats. These results indicate that BGE have a potential for promoting exercise capacity by increasing CS activity in the muscle and decreasing LA in the serum of rats. These results also suggested that BGE can be used as a candidate supplement of health food products for promoting endurance exercise capacity in human athletes.

6.Effect of early chemoradiotherapy in patients with limited stage small cell lung cancer.
In Bong HA ; Bae Kwon JEONG ; Hojin JEONG ; Hoon Sik CHOI ; Gyu Young CHAI ; Myoung Hee KANG ; Hoon Gu KIM ; Gyeong Won LEE ; Jae Beom NA ; Ki Mun KANG
Radiation Oncology Journal 2013;31(4):185-190
PURPOSE: We evaluated the effect of early chemoradiotherapy on the treatment of patients with limited stage small cell lung cancer (LS-SCLC). MATERIALS AND METHODS: Between January 2006 and December 2011, thirty-one patients with histologically proven LS-SCLC who were treated with two cycles of chemotherapy followed by concurrent chemoradiotherapy and consolidation chemotherapy were retrospectively analyzed. The chemotherapy regimen was composed of etoposide and cisplatin. Thoracic radiotherapy consisted of 50 to 60 Gy (median, 54 Gy) given in 5 to 6.5 weeks. RESULTS: The follow-up period ranged from 5 to 53 months (median, 22 months). After chemoradiotherapy, 35.5% of the patients (11 patients) showed complete response, 61.3% (19 patients) showed partial response, 3.2% (one patient) showed progressive disease, resulting in an overall response rate of 96.8% (30 patients). The 1-, 2-, and 3-year overall survival (OS) rates were 66.5%, 41.0%, and 28.1%, respectively, with a median OS of 21.3 months. The 1-, 2-, and 3-year progression free survival (PFS) rates were 49.8%, 22.8%, and 13.7%, respectively, with median PFS of 12 months. The patterns of failure were: locoregional recurrences in 29.0% (nine patients), distant metastasis in 9.7% (three patients), and both locoregional and distant metastasis in 9.7% (three patients). Grade 3 or 4 toxicities of leukopenia, anemia, and thrombocytopenia were observed in 32.2%, 29.0%, and 25.8%, respectively. Grade 3 radiation esophagitis and radiation pneumonitis were shown in 12.9% and 6.4%, respectively. CONCLUSION: We conclude that early chemoradiotherapy for LS-SCLC provides feasible and acceptable local control and safety.

7.Genetic characterization of H9N2avian influenza virus previously unrecognized in Korea
Gyeong-Beom HEO ; Soo-Jeong KYE ; Mingeun SAGONG ; Eun-Kyoung LEE ; Kwang-Nyeong LEE ; Yu-Na LEE ; Kang-Seuk CHOI ; Myoung-Heon LEE ; Youn-Jeong LEE
Journal of Veterinary Science 2021;22(2):e21-
In this study, we describe the isolation and characterization of previously unreported Y280-lineage H9N2 viruses from two live bird markets in Korea in June 2020. Genetic analysis revealed that they were distinct from previous H9N2 viruses circulating in Korea and had highest homology to A/chicken/Shandong/1844/2019(H9N2) viruses. Their genetic constellation showed they belonged to genotype S, which is the predominant genotype in China since 2010, where genotype S viruses have infected humans and acted as internal gene donors to H5 and H7 zoonotic influenza viruses. Active surveillance and control measures need to be enhanced to protect the poultry industry and public health.

9.Hypotonia, Ataxia, and Delayed Development Syndrome caused by the EBF3 mutation in a Korean boy with muscle hypotonia
Tae-Gyeong KIM ; Yoon-Ha CHOI ; Ye-Na LEE ; Min-Ji KANG ; Go Hun SEO ; Beom Hee LEE
Journal of Genetic Medicine 2020;17(2):92-96
Hypotonia, Ataxia, and Delayed Development Syndrome (HADDS) is an autosomal-dominant, extremely rare neurodevelopmental disorder caused by the heterozygous EBF3 gene mutation. EBF3 is located on chromosome 10q26.3 and acts as a transcription factor that regulates neurogenesis and differentiation. This syndrome is characterized by dysmorphism, cerebellar hypoplasia, urogenital anomaly, hypotonia, ataxia, intellectual deficit, and speech delay. The current report describes a 3-year-old Korean male carrying a de novo EBF3 mutation, c.589A>G (p.Asn197Asp), which was identified by whole exome sequencing. He manifested facial dysmorphism, hypotonia, strabismus, vermis hypoplasia, and urogenital anomalies, including vesicoureteral reflux, cryptorchidism, and areflexic bladder. This is the first report of a case of HADDS cause by an EBF3 mutation in the Korean population.
10.Novel reassortants of clade 2.3.4.4 H5N6 highly pathogenic avian influenza viruses possessing genetic heterogeneity in South Korea in late 2017
Yu Na LEE ; Sun Ha CHEON ; Soo Jeong KYE ; Eun Kyoung LEE ; Mingeun SAGONG ; Gyeong Beom HEO ; Yong Myung KANG ; Hyun Kyu CHO ; Yong Joo KIM ; Hyun Mi KANG ; Myoung Heon LEE ; Youn Jeong LEE
Journal of Veterinary Science 2018;19(6):850-854
Novel H5N6 highly pathogenic avian influenza viruses (HPAIVs) were isolated from duck farms and migratory bird habitats in South Korea in November to December 2017. Genetic analysis demonstrated that at least two genotypes of H5N6 were generated through reassortment between clade 2.3.4.4 H5N8 HPAIVs and Eurasian low pathogenic avian influenza virus in migratory birds in late 2017, suggesting frequent reassortment of clade 2.3.4.4 H5 HPAIVs and highlighting the need for systematic surveillance in Eurasian breeding grounds.
